Scope

Outcropping horizontal bedrock on top of low inselberg close to track way and escarpment, at mouth of watercourses. Cluster of panels with polishing, hollows, pecking and sharpening. FJJ296A carvings on sloping upper surface.

Arrangement

Hollow, groove: At E-most end of cluster is large ovoid hollow with polishing and striations. Shallow U-shaped groove to left of hollow. Figure 8.18a&b
